I had a dilemma on my hands in that I had bought 4 tickets for Janis' show in Owings Mills MD on 28 October and won't be able to use them because I will be traveling then.

So I have been trying to figure out who among my friends and acquaintances would be deserving and appreciative of an incredibly valuable gift of 4 free tickets (good seats too, 2nd row orchestra).

I took the tickets to church with me this morning. Today was the day that our new intern minister was giving her first sermon. She is new to the ministry (Unitarian Universalism) but she had completed a career in government service before. She gave a great introductory sermon not only describing how she came to be a UU minister, but also weaving her personal experiences into more universal themes. At one point, she mentioned that she met her partner in 1976, and I thought "Well, she's in the right demographic age-wise."

After the service I introduced myself and told her that I thought she had a real gift for the ministry. I asked her if she was famiiar with Janis Ian, and her eyes lit up, and she said, Oh! I grew up with Janis Ian! So I gave her the tickets as a welcome to the congregation gift so she and her partner and whomever else they choose to invite can go to the show. She was thrilled. She said she had not seen Janis perform since the 1970s.

So even though I am going to miss the show, now I have a warm and fuzzy feeling knowing that someone else who really loves Janis is going to have a wonderful time with those tickets.
